Acetyltransferase NAT10 promotes gastric cancer progression by regulating the Wnt/β-catenin signaling pathway and enhances chemotherapy resistance
Abstract Background N-acetyltransferase 10 (NAT10) is involved in several cellular processes. NAT10 expression is essential for the promotion of mRNA translation and stability.
